Caution: Financial debt negotiation might well leave you much deeper in financial debt than you were when you started. The majority of financial debt settlement business will ask you to stop paying your financial obligations to get creditors to work out and in order to accumulate the funds needed for a settlement. This can have an unfavorable result on your credit history and might result in the creditor or debt enthusiast filing a lawsuit while you are accumulating funds needed for a settlement.

In a Phase 7 bankruptcy, the individual may require to offer several of their possessions to pay a section of the arrearage. In a Chapter 13 bankruptcy, the court reorganizes the outstanding financial obligations so the person may pay all or some of the agreed-upon balance over three to 5 years.

Secured debt, like a home loan, which includes collateral (generally the funded home), and unsecured financial obligation, like credit scores card debt, are taken care of differently during an insolvency. And there are numerous types of bankruptcies, so make sure to research study which alternative might be best for your scenario.

Bank card financial debt forgiveness programs usually focus on borrowers experiencing significant monetary difficulty. Eligibility criteria usually consist of task loss, clinical emergencies, or disability causing revenue loss. A high debt-to-income (DTI) proportion, indicating a big section of revenue dedicated to financial debt repayment, is one more usual variable. Programs may additionally take into consideration scenarios where necessary costs, such as medical bills or standard living prices, surpass revenue, creating unrestrainable monetary stress.
